Understand Chinese Nickname

谁的谁的谁

[shéi de shéi de shéi]
A bit enigmatic and vague, this translates literally to 'Whose whose who'. The user may wish to emphasize individual ownership or identity in various contexts such as love relationships, possessions, etc.
Generate Chinese Nickname
Relation Nicknames